Output 43bdcd212558d7dbfdd1c264120dc1dfa8cda5f9413345b5b8c62a5f159c8a17:5

value
16458635
script pubkey
OP_0 OP_PUSHBYTES_20 03f8e2a4cb0ec9006cba763a5bfaa8ddc4e4b805
address
bc1qq0uw9fxtpmysqm96wca9h74gmhzwfwq98f3fjc
transaction
43bdcd212558d7dbfdd1c264120dc1dfa8cda5f9413345b5b8c62a5f159c8a17
spent
true